Iraq's Revenue and Expenditure in 2024

2025-06-11 10:19:34

🔻 Following the end of the first half of 2025, the Iraqi Ministry of Finance released its final report for the year 2024. According to the report:

🔹 Total revenues exceeded 140 trillion and 774 billion IQD, more than 127 trillion, 536 billion, and 400 million IQD of which (91%) came from oil revenues. In contrast, 9% — over 13 trillion, 237 billion, and 705 million IQD — came from non-oil sources.

🔹 Total expenditures surpassed 150 trillion and 527 billion IQD, with more than 125 trillion and 214 billion IQD (83%) allocated to operational spending, and 17% — over 25 trillion, 313 billion, and 302 million IQD — directed toward investment spending.

🔹 Based on these figures, the federal budget experienced a deficit of 7%, totaling over 9 trillion and 753 billion IQD.

🔹 According to the report, over 60 trillion and 53 billion IQD was spent on public sector salaries, accounting for 40% of Iraq’s total revenue.

🔹 The amount of money allocated to the Kurdistan Regional Government and social welfare programs exceeded 10 trillion and 786 billion IQD, which represents 7% of Iraq’s total government spending for 2024.
